Some of my absolute favorite episodes are the ones where there is no supernatural/fantasy/fringe-science twist to what is going on, and instead it's Mulder and Scully investigating a case that is very terrestrial in nature but still unusual enough to be an X-File.
Just examples of weird people committing weird crimes.
Humbug
Irresistible
Our Town
Hell Money
Home
F. Emasculata
These were all awesome, and the fact that they were more down-to-earth was probably what made them even scarier.

As for 8 and 9 being shit, I thought 8 was actually pretty cool. The mytharc stuff got stale by the end of 7, so the whole search for Mulder plot got me somewhat interested again.
I thought the MotW episodes were pretty good too. The one with the cult that tries to put the slug monster inside Scully was pretty spoopy.
Season 9 was mostly irredeemable, though. The good episodes are clustered at the very end, with everything else before it feeling like a chore to get through. Sunshine Days and Scary Monsters are among some of the show's best, though.
